- Add new option i2cp.messageReliability=none, which prevents the
        router from sending MessageStatusMessages back in reply to an
        outbound SendMessageMessage. Since the streaming lib always ignored
        the MSMs anyway, make it the default for streaming.
        This will reduce the I2CP traffic significantly.
        MSM handling now avoided, but it is still fairly broken, see
        comments in I2PSessionImpl2.
      - Cleanups, javadoc, rate reduction
